Why “Cheap & Basic” Hosting is a 2020 Strategy (And a 2026 Liability)

For years, the primary filter for small businesses was price. The quest for the cheapest hosting plan often led to shared servers overloaded with hundreds of sites, using outdated hard disk drives (HDDs), and located in data centers halfway across the world.

In 2026, this approach is a direct threat to your business. Here’s why:

  • The Speed Tax: A 3-second delay in page load can increase bounce rates by over 30%. With Indian users predominantly on mobile, every millisecond counts. Hosting on servers in Singapore or the US adds literal distance, causing latency that frustrates users and hurts your search rankings.
  • The Security Blind Spot: Basic, outdated security can’t handle today’s AI-driven cyber threats. A breach isn’t just downtime; under the DPDP Act, it can mean significant reputational damage and hefty penalties.
  • The Growth Ceiling: Traditional shared hosting has hard limits. When your seasonal sale brings a traffic spike, your site crashes. Scaling up often requires a complex, downtime-prone migration to a new server.

The 2026 Small Business Hosting Checklist: What to Look For

So, what separates a modern hosting solution from a digital relic? Here are the non-negotiable features for an Indian small business in 2026.

1. Server Location: India Isn’t Just an Option, It’s Essential

The physics of data haven’t changed. The closer your server is to your audience, the faster your website is. In 2026, leading providers have robust, tier-III+ data centers in Mumbai, Chennai, and Delhi/NCR. Hosting on Indian soil ensures the lowest possible latency for your domestic customers. Furthermore, it simplifies compliance with data residency requirements under Indian law, giving you and your customers peace of mind.

2. Storage Technology: NVMe SSDs are the New Standard

Forget SATA SSDs, and definitely forget HDDs. Non-Volatile Memory Express (NVMe) Solid State Drives are the benchmark. They are over 5x faster than the SATA SSDs of just a few years ago. This means your database queries, product image loads, and content delivery happen almost instantaneously. For an e-commerce site or a content-heavy portal, this technology is a game-changer for user experience.

3. Security: AI-Powered Proactive Defense, Not Reactive Clean-Up

Security in 2026 is proactive, not reactive. Look for hosting that includes:

• Web Application Firewalls (WAF) with Machine Learning: These adapt to new attack patterns in real-time, blocking malicious bots and SQL injection attempts before they reach your site.

• Automated Malware Scanning & Patching: Regular, automated scans that identify vulnerabilities in core software (like WordPress) and apply patches automatically.

• DDoS Protection at the Network Level: Massive Distributed Denial of Service attacks are commoditized now. Your host should absorb these attacks at the network edge, so your site stays online.

4. Scalability: The “Grow-As-You-Go” Model

Your hosting should mirror the agility of your business. The best plans in 2026 offer seamless vertical scaling. Need more CPU power during a marketing campaign? More RAM for a new custom plugin? It should be a slider you adjust in your control panel, with changes taking effect in minutes—no migration, no downtime. This is the true cloud hosting model applied for small businesses.

5. The Support Factor: Expert Help When You Need It

When your site has an issue at 11 PM on a Sunday, you need help, not a ticket number. Prioritize providers offering 24/7/365 support via live chat and phone with technicians who understand the specific challenges of the Indian market, from local payment gateway integrations to regional network issues.

Making the Choice: Aligning Hosting with Your Business Type

Your ideal hosting plan depends on your specific business model.

  • The Local Service Provider (Plumber, Clinic, Salon): A robust shared hosting or a starter cloud plan on Indian servers is perfect. Focus on speed, a professional email setup, and an easy website builder. Your site is your digital brochure and appointment book.
  • The E-commerce Entrepreneur: You need an e-commerce-optimized cloud or VPS plan. NVMe storage, one-click SSL for secure checkout, and seamless scalability for sale days are critical. Integration with plat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, or local solutions should be straightforward.
  • The Digital Creator/Agency: You manage multiple client sites or host high-traffic blogs/portfolios. A scalable cloud VPS or a managed WordPress hosting plan with staging environments (to test changes safely) and automated workflows will save you time and protect your reputation.

FAQs: Web Hosting for Indian Small Businesses in 2026

1. Is it mandatory to host my website on servers in India?

While not universally mandatory, it is highly recommended and often necessary. For compliance with India’s DPDP Act, if you are processing the personal data of Indian citizens, storing that data on Indian servers simplifies adherence to data residency provisions. Beyond compliance, hosting in India guarantees the fastest possible speed for your local audience, which is critical for SEO and user retention.

2. What’s the real difference between shared hosting and cloud hosting in 2026?

The difference is fundamental. Shared hosting means your site shares physical server resources (CPU, RAM) with dozens or hundreds of other sites. If a neighbor site gets a traffic spike, your site slows down. It’s cost-effective but has limited scalability and isolation. Modern cloud hosting for small businesses typically means your resources are virtualized and guaranteed. You can scale them instantly, and your performance is isolated from other users. It’s more robust, scalable, and aligned with how businesses operate online today.

3. How do I ensure my hosting is secure against modern cyber threats?

Look for providers that bake security into their service, not sell it as an expensive add-on. Essential features include: a Web Application Firewall (WAF) to filter malicious traffic, automatic SSL certificates to encrypt data, regular, automated backups stored offsite, and proactive malware scanning. In 2026, the best hosts use AI to detect and neutralize new threat patterns before they can cause harm.
